Editorial Review:

Product DescriptionThe VuPoint FS-C1-VP Film Scanner has a 5 Mega pixels CMOS sensor. It scans at high resolution, 5 Mega pixels equals to 1829 dpi enhanced 3600 dpi. The data conversion is 10 bits per color channel. This model will convert your film slides and negatives to digital images via a USB 2.0 interface.

Rating: 1 out of 5 stars - Disappointed
I bought this scanner from Wal-Mart, Brookstone and Bath and Body Works. All are the exact same as this one, they just have different labels. The live-feed software overworked my computer, took an extremely long time to save, and the scans came out dull, most with an odd blue/grey tint that I'm guessing came from it's attempt to auto-correct. The software color correction didn't help.
